Are asparagus fern berries poisonous to humans? Asparagus ferns are toxic to humans as well as dogs. When handling the plant and working in the garden near the plant, wear gloves to protect your hands and arms from the poisonous sap. Wash your hands thoroughly after working in the garden. Keep young children away from this part of the garden, too.
Are berries on asparagus ferns poisonous? The asparagus fern contains steroid compounds called sapogenins, toxic to both dogs and cats. Although the plant’s attractive red berries are not highly poisonous, ingestion can cause gastric upset resulting in vomiting and diarrhea.
What are the green berries on asparagus fern? Pea-size green berries follow the flowers. Sometimes these berries remain on the plant for many months, turning red indoors during the winter when they can be harvested for planting. Seeds can be sown as soon as they are ripe or at any time of year, provided the seeds are kept dry and in a cool place until sown.
Why are asparagus berries toxic? Asparagus berries are not edible. They are toxic because they contain a toxic steroid compound called sapogenins. If eaten, asparagus berries can cause digestive issues, abdominal pain or vomiting. In addition to humans, they can cause similar issues with your dog or cat.

How often should you water foxtail asparagus ferns?
Because the taproot stores water, foxtail fern needs to be watered like a mild succulent. You should let the top three inches of the soil dry out before watering again, but no more. Depending on the climate, you’ll likely water at least once a week.

How tk store asparagus?
Stand the spears upright in a glass containing 1-2cm of water, cover with a plastic bag and store in the fridge. If space is an issue, wrap the spears in a clean, damp tea towel and store in the crisper section of the fridge. This way your asparagus spears will stay crisp for up to three days.
How to prepare asparagus seeds for planting?
Stuff the fronds into a paper bag and set it in a cool, dry place. Shake the bag periodically. The berries will drop off in a week or two. Gather the berries from the bottom of the bag and gently break them apart to extract the shiny black seeds inside.

How to make an asparagus garden?
To plant asparagus crowns, dig trenches 12 inches wide and 6 inches deep (8 inches in sandy soil) down the center of the prepared bed. Soak the crowns in compost tea for 20 minutes before planting. Place the crowns in the trenches 1½ to 2 feet apart; top them with 2 to 3 inches of soil.
What time of the year does asparagus grow?
Plant asparagus in spring or fall in a sunny spot with nutrient-rich, well-drained soil. Asparagus takes a few seasons to mature but will reap a harvest for 15 to 30 years, so choose a planting location that will go undisturbed for a long time.
